在Debian系统上调整Apache Kafka的日志级别,可以通过修改Kafka配置文件来实现。以下是详细步骤:
首先,确保Kafka服务已经停止,以避免在修改配置文件时发生冲突。
sudo systemctl stop kafka
Kafka的主要配置文件是server.properties
,通常位于Kafka安装目录的config
文件夹中。例如:
cd /path/to/kafka/config
打开server.properties
文件,找到以下配置项:
log4j.rootLogger=INFO, stdout
你可以将INFO
替换为你想要的日志级别。Kafka支持的日志级别包括:
OFF
FATAL
ERROR
WARN
INFO
DEBUG
TRACE
ALL
例如,如果你想将日志级别调整为DEBUG
,则修改为:
log4j.rootLogger=DEBUG, stdout
保存对server.properties
文件的修改并关闭编辑器。
修改配置文件后,重新启动Kafka服务以使更改生效。
sudo systemctl start kafka
你可以通过查看Kafka的日志文件来验证日志级别是否已成功更改。默认情况下,Kafka的日志文件位于/path/to/kafka/logs/server.log
。
tail -f /path/to/kafka/logs/server.log
你应该能够看到更多或更少的日志信息,具体取决于你设置的日志级别。
通过以上步骤,你应该能够在Debian系统上成功调整Kafka的日志级别。